Russian Investigators Confirm Death of Wagner Chief
Moscow, August 27 (QNA) - The Russian authorities on Sunday confirmed that Wagner group chief Yevgeny Prigozhin was killed in a plane crash.
Russia's Investigation Committee said that the results of genetic tests had confirmed the identities of all ten people who died in the crash last Wednesday.
"Molecular-genetic examinations have been completed as part of the investigation into the plane crash in the Tver region," Investigative Committee spokeswoman Svetlana Petrenko said.
"According to their results, the identities of all 10 victims were established, they correspond to the list stated in the flight list," she added.
Following the plane crash, Russian aviation authorities said the aircraft was flying from Moscow to St. Petersburg before it crashed.
Russian officials opened an investigation into air traffic violations after the incident.
The Investigative Committee on Sunday did not provide further details as to what may have caused the crash.
